verb: to use a lot of words to say nothing at all, especially when you're trying to hide your ignorance on a topic

noun: one who regularly uses a lot of words to say nothing at all

etymology: talking out of your ass but stinking at it like a fart
Josh thought he could farkass his way through his presentation, but his professor immediately called him out on being unprepared.

I hate when that farkass calls a meeting: he just talks in circles for two hours.
